Youreka Science was created by Florie Mar, PhD, while she was a cancer researcher at UCSF. While teaching 5th graders about the structure of a cell, Mar realized the importance of incorporating scientific findings into classroom in an easy-to-understand way. From that she started creating whiteboard drawings that explained recent papers in the scientific literature to the general public. Mar has created over thirty videos about the latest scientific experiments and is now joined by Alex Olson to produce more fun and engaging videos. Learn more at http://yourekascience.org/
